Job VC
Node.js Engineer (GraphQL)
Technologies
Description
We’re looking for a Senior Backend Node.js Engineer to join our team and work on a middleware platform that connects applications with smart devices
In this role, you’ll be building APIs and services using Node.js and TypeScript, helping create a reliable layer between devices and user-facing applications. If you enjoy working with scalable backend systems, APIs, and solving real-world integration challenges, this could be a great fit
What you’ll be doing:
Building and maintaining backend services with
Node.js and TypeScript
Designing APIs (
GraphQL
and REST) used by web and mobile applications
Working on communication between services and connected devices (no deep hardware knowledge required)
IoT
Improving performance, reliability, and scalability of the system
Collaborating with product and engineering teams to deliver features end-to-end
What we’re looking for:
Strong experience with Node.js and TypeScript
Solid understanding of building APIs (GraphQL and/or REST)
Experience with
asynchronous systems
(e.g. event-driven architecture, messaging, or real-time features)
Comfortable working with modern backend architectures and distributed systems
Nice to have (but not required):
Experience with IoT or device communication
In this role, you’ll be building APIs and services using Node.js and TypeScript, helping create a reliable layer between devices and user-facing applications. If you enjoy working with scalable backend systems, APIs, and solving real-world integration challenges, this could be a great fit
What you’ll be doing:
Building and maintaining backend services with
Node.js and TypeScript
Designing APIs (
GraphQL
and REST) used by web and mobile applications
Working on communication between services and connected devices (no deep hardware knowledge required)
IoT
Improving performance, reliability, and scalability of the system
Collaborating with product and engineering teams to deliver features end-to-end
What we’re looking for:
Strong experience with Node.js and TypeScript
Solid understanding of building APIs (GraphQL and/or REST)
Experience with
asynchronous systems
(e.g. event-driven architecture, messaging, or real-time features)
Comfortable working with modern backend architectures and distributed systems
Nice to have (but not required):
Experience with IoT or device communication